Pirates get past Flashes in overtime

Perkins and Willard went into overtime Tuesday in girls' basketball action.

The Lady Pirates forced overtime, then went on to a 38-36 win.

Perkins outscored the hosts 12-6 in the fourth quarter.

Willard had a chance to win in the last minute but missed two at the free-throw line.

Perkins missed a potential game winner with with under 10 seconds left.

The Lady Pirates then tallied two points in the overtime for the win.

Kayla Yost cut left to right across the lane and hit a  runner from 10 feet for Perkins’ points in overtime.

Willard’s Olivia Bauer hit the rim from 30 feet as time expired.

Yost paced the Lady Pirates with 14 points and Abbey Seeholzer added 11.

Hannah Schloemer led the Lady Flashes (10-6) with nine points and Gabi Baldridge added eight.
